Highlight #1 -

MUSE – This is one of two can’t miss shows for me this year. Every other band is going to depend on what the schedule looks like when it comes out.  If you aren’t familiar with MUSE, check out the songs Uprising, Madness, Super Massive Blackhole.

Twenty One Pilots – Can’t miss show #2. This was the first show I saw at Firefly three years ago. I didn’t know anything about them at the time. Noon on a Saturday and I was rolling with a larger group, someone had heard these guys were pretty cool. They blew me away. I didn’t know a single song and it was still the best show I saw that year. Even if you don’t love the music that you hear on the radio, their live show transcends their recordings and is a must see. If you live in a cave and have not heard any of their songs, I suggest Heathens, Tear in My Heart, and Car Radio as a good starter sample.

Vita and the Woolf – We will have a Five on the Side coming up soon from these guys where I will gush some more. For now this band has my attention big time, if you like Florence and the Machine, I strongly suggest you check them out. (See Caveat 2) There are only two songs available on Spotify – Brett and Qiet (Quiet.) Brett is either a really cool love song or a crazy stalker song. I haven’t quite figured it out yet, but....leaning towards stalker. Both are extremely powerful musically and vocally. Do yourself a favor, download these two songs. Get in your car. Crank it as loud as you can stand and thank me later.

Future Generations – Five on the Side on tap for this crew as well. They remind me of Moon Taxi from last year, which you’ll hear more about later. I have high hopes for the live show and I am digging some of their tracks that are beyond the Official Firefly playlist. For starters you should check out Stars and You’ve Got Me Flush.
